Bed and Breakfast Description

The Allt, named after the the prominent ridge, Allt Yr Esgair, that guards the beautiful and fertile Usk Valley, is known to have been built before 1706. It has been home to a number of families since then, and seems to have been extended by each one of them in some little way, changing it from the humble cottage it once was. Its original walls are nearly 4 feet thick in places

B&B Location

From Abergavenny:
-Leave Abergavenny on the A40 signposted for Brecon
-After 6 miles pass through Crickhowell. Stay on the A40
-After a further 3 miles on the A40 climb up through Bwlch
-Now follows a 2 miles descent towards the unmarked hamlet of Llansantffraed.
When the road levels out, look for The Allt sign-board on the right.
-Turn right into the driveway which climbs up to the left.
-Cross the cattle grid and keep straight on to the car park.
